repo.or.cz
/
luajit-2.0.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Remove stray comment.
2012-05-09
Mi
k
e Pall
R
e
m
o
ve
s
tray comment
.
commit
|
commitdiff
|
tree
2012-05-09
Mike
Pall
Upd
a
te change
l
og
.
commit
|
commitdiff
|
tree
2012-05-09
Mike Pall
F
i
x
t
y
po
.
commit
|
commitdiff
|
tree
2012-05-09
Mik
e
P
all
FF
I
:
Fix recording of test for bool res
u
l
t
of call
.
commit
|
commitdiff
|
tree
2012-05-08
M
i
k
e
Pall
FFI
:
D
on't record test fo
r
bool result of call
,
if
.
.
.
commit
|
commitdiff
|
tree
2012-05-08
Mik
e
P
all
FFI: Allow 'typ
e
def _Bo
o
l int BOOL;' t
o
ma
k
e Wind
o
ws
.
.
.
commit
|
commitdiff
|
tree
2012-05-07
Mike Pall
Fix
P
H
I
s
tac
k
s
lot syncing
.
commit
|
commitdiff
|
tree
2012-05-05
Mike
P
a
ll
FFI: Use
c
orrect PC in F
F
I metameth
o
d
error message
.
commit
|
commitdiff
|
tree
2012-05-04
Mike
Pa
l
l
Add links
to
L
uaJIT
mailing list
.
commit
|
commitdiff
|
tree
2012-05-03
Mike Pall
Disable loadi
n
g
b
ytecode
w
ith a
n
extra header (BOM
.
.
.
commit
|
commitdiff
|
tree
2012-04-30
Mike
P
al
l
ARM: F
i
x compilation of mat
h
.
sin
h
/cosh/t
a
nh
.
commit
|
commitdiff
|
tree
2012-04-30
M
i
ke Pall
ARM: Fix rejoin
o
f pow in SP
L
IT pass
.
commit
|
commitdiff
|
tree
2012-04-29
Mike Pa
l
l
A
R
M: Hand
l
e
a
ll CA
L
L* ops
w
i
th double results in SPLIT
.
.
.
commit
|
commitdiff
|
tree
2012-04-26
M
i
ke
Pall
Add
more comparison variants to
Valgrind suppressions
.
.
.
commit
|
commitdiff
|
tree
2012-04-26
M
ik
e
Pall
ARM/FFI
:
In
v
o
ke SPLIT pa
s
s for double
a
rgs in FFI c
a
ll
.
commit
|
commitdiff
|
tree
2012-04-26
Mike
P
a
l
l
ARM: F
i
x conditio
n
al br
a
nch fi
x
up for OBAR
.
commit
|
commitdiff
|
tree
2012-04-26
Mike Pall
ARM: Fix re
g
ister alloca
t
io
n
for ldrd-
o
ptimized HRE
F
K
.
commit
|
commitdiff
|
tree
2012-04-26
M
ike Pall
ARM:
R
eorder type/
v
alue
tes
t
s to silence Valgrind
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pal
l
FFI
:
Clari
f
y do
c
s
wrt
.
'local ffi =
.
.
.
'
a
nd t
h
e
interactive
.
.
.
commit
|
commitdiff
|
tree
2012-04-19
M
ike Pall
Upd
a
te chan
g
e
l
o
g
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
Add required PHIs for implicit c
o
nversions
(via X
R
EF
.
.
.
commit
|
commitdiff
|
tree
2012-04-17
Mike
P
a
ll
FFI
:
Fix re
s
ult type
o
f
pointer difference
.
commit
|
commitdiff
|
tree
2012-04-17
Mik
e
Pa
l
l
Fix dependencies
.
commit
|
commitdiff
|
tree
2012-04-12
Mike Pall
FFI: Fix blacklisting o
f
C functions callin
g
callbacks
.
commit
|
commitdiff
|
tree
2012-04-12
M
ike
P
al
l
Make
l
u
a_c
o
ncat() work fr
o
m C hook with
partial frame
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
F
ix DSE of
US
T
ORE
.
H
ave to
r
e
m
ove OBAR, too
.
commit
|
commitdiff
|
tree
2012-04-11
Mik
e
Pall
Fix by
t
ecode JMP
s
lot range
a
fter
c
o
nst + and/or optim
i
zation
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Limit number of userdata __gc sep
a
rations
a
t state
.
.
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Ens
u
re
r
u
nn
i
ng __gc
of userdata create
d
in __gc at
.
.
.
commit
|
commitdiff
|
tree
2012-04-09
Mike Pall
Fix discharge order o
f
comp
a
risons in Lua parser
.
commit
|
commitdiff
|
tree
2012-04-02
M
i
k
e
Pall
M
I
PS: Upda
t
e docs
.
commit
|
commitdiff
|
tree
2012-04-01
Mik
e
P
all
MIPS: Add support for
GD
B
JIT API
.
commit
|
commitdiff
|
tree
2012-03-31
Mike
Pall
FFI: Fix symbol
resolving er
r
or mes
s
ages on Windows
.
commit
|
commitdiff
|
tree
2012-03-31
Mike Pall
FFI: F
i
x resolving o
f
f
unction
n
ame
r
edir
e
cts on Wi
n
dows
.
.
.
commit
|
commitdiff
|
tree
2012-03-29
Mike Pall
MIPS:
I
ntegrate and enable
JIT comp
i
ler
.
commit
|
commitdiff
|
tree
2012-03-29
Mike Pall
MIPS: Add MIPS32R2 compile-time/
r
untime CP
U
detectio
n
.
commit
|
commitdiff
|
tree
2012-03-29
Mike
P
all
MIPS
:
Interpreter
/
J
I
T integ
r
ation
commit
|
commitdiff
|
tree
2012-03-28
Mike
P
all
PPC: Use builtin D-Cac
h
e/I-Cac
h
e s
y
n
c
code
.
commit
|
commitdiff
|
tree
2012-03-28
Mi
k
e Pall
PPC: Fix HREFK co
d
e gen
e
ration for huge tables
.
commit
|
commitdiff
|
tree
2012-03-28
M
i
ke Pall
PPC: Fix fusion o
f
f
loatin
g
-poin
t
XLOAD/XSTORE
.
commit
|
commitdiff
|
tree
2012-03-28
Mik
e
Pall
F
i
x OSX bui
l
d
i
ssues
.
Bump mini
m
um req
u
ired OSX
v
ersion
.
.
.
commit
|
commitdiff
|
tree
2012-03-25
Mike Pall
Replace
u
nwind
.
h
d
efinitions w
i
t
h our own
.
commit
|
commitdiff
|
tree
2012-03-21
Mik
e
Pall
FFI:
C
h
ange
f
fi
.
load(
)
libr
a
ry
name resolution for
.
.
.
commit
|
commitdiff
|
tree
2012-03-20
Mi
k
e Pall
A
v
o
id recursive G
C
st
e
ps aft
e
r
GC-triggered trace exit
.
commit
|
commitdiff
|
tree
2012-03-15
M
ike Pall
Fix compilat
i
on on O
p
enBSD
.
commit
|
commitdiff
|
tree
2012-03-11
Mike Pall
Ad
d
mi
s
si
n
g
mc
o
d
e
limit
ch
e
c
k
i
n assemble
r
backend
.
commit
|
commitdiff
|
tree
2012-03-05
M
ike Pall
FFI: Finaliz
e
cdata before userda
t
a wh
e
n c
l
osing
t
he
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ike
Pall
Fix
a
rgument error ha
n
dling on
L
ua
s
tack
s
w
i
thout a
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ike Pall
Fix
a
r
g
ument t
y
pe
i
n er
r
or messa
g
e
fo
r
relative argument
s
.
commit
|
commitdiff
|
tree
2012-02-17
Mike Pall
DynASM: Lua 5
.
2
c
ompatibili
t
y f
i
xes
.
commit
|
commitdiff
|
tree
2012-02-13
Mike
Pall
Fro
m
Lua 5
.
2: Try __t
o
string metamethod on no
n
-s
t
rin
g
.
.
.
commit
|
commitdiff
|
tree
2012-02-03
M
ike Pall
Fi
x
byte
c
ode dump
for
certai
n
n
umber cons
t
ants
.
commit
|
commitdiff
|
tree
2012-02-01
M
ik
e
P
all
FFI
:
Fix library unloading on POSIX systems
.
commit
|
commitdiff
|
tree
2012-01-31
Mike P
a
ll
M
I
PS: Add MIPS disas
s
em
b
le
r
.
commit
|
commitdiff
|
tree
2012-01-23
M
i
ke Pall
Bump
copyright date
to 20
1
2
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
MIPS: Update
i
nstall
d
ocs
.
commit
|
commitdiff
|
tree
2012-01-23
Mik
e
Pa
l
l
MIPS: Add interpreter
.
Enable
M
IPS build rules
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
P
PC:
Avoid pointless arg
c
lea
r
ing in
B
C
_IFUNCF
.
Remove
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
PP
C
: F
i
x
a
rgum
e
nt checking
f
or
r
a
w
get
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
P
PC: Fix resume after yie
l
d from h
o
ok
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
ARM: Avoid pointless arg cleari
n
g in BC_IFU
N
CF
.
Fi
x
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
MIPS: Add mis
s
ing opcod
e
s
t
o the DynASM
MIP
S
module
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
Mike
P
a
l
l
Fix
parsing of hex liter
a
l
s
w
ith
exponents
.
commit
|
commitdiff
|
tree
2012-01-15
Mike Pa
l
l
FFI
:
Don't t
o
uch frame in callbacks wi
t
h
t
a
ilcalls
.
.
.
commit
|
commitdiff
|
tree
2011-12-17
Mike
P
a
ll
FFI: Ignore numbe
r
p
a
rsing e
r
r
ors
while
skipping definitions
.
commit
|
commitdiff
|
tree
2011-12-17
Mi
k
e Pall
FFI: Ignore
e
mpty s
t
atements
i
n ffi
.
cdef()
.
commit
|
commitdiff
|
tree
2011-12-16
Mike Pall
MIPS: Ad
d
Dyn
A
SM MIPS modul
e
an
d
e
n
co
d
i
ng
e
ngine
.
commit
|
commitdiff
|
tree
2011-12-15
Mike Pall
M
I
PS
:
Ad
d
bu
i
ld
r
u
les (non-function
a
l, yet)
.
commit
|
commitdiff
|
tree
2011-12-15
Mike Pall
Auto-detect target arch via cross-compiler
.
Drop TARGET
.
.
.
commit
|
commitdiff
|
tree
2011-12-14
Mike Pall
RELEASE LuaJIT-
2
.
0
.
0-beta9
commit
|
commitdiff
|
tree
2011-12-14
Mike Pall
Update ch
a
ngelog
.
commit
|
commitdiff
|
tree
2011-12-13
Mike Pall
PPC:
A
void u
n
def
i
ned
o
perand dere
f
erence
in
BAND/shift
.
.
.
commit
|
commitdiff
|
tree
2011-12-12
Mike Pal
l
FFI
:
Add callback support for
A
RM
.
commit
|
commitdiff
|
tree
2011-12-12
Mi
k
e
Pall
FFI: Add callback su
p
port for
PPC
.
commit
|
commitdiff
|
tree
2011-12-12
M
i
k
e Pa
l
l
Mo
v
e help
e
r for s
y
ncin
g
data/i
n
struction cache to lj_mcode
.
c
.
commit
|
commitdiff
|
tree
2011-12-10
Mike Pall
ARM: Error out for attemp
t
to
c
ompile with hard-float
.
.
.
commit
|
commitdiff
|
tree
2011-12-09
Mike Pall
ARM: Fix stack check for spilled BASE in par
e
n
t
.
commit
|
commitdiff
|
tree
2011-12-09
Mike Pall
x
6
4:
Always extend stack arg
u
m
e
nts to po
i
nter siz
e
.
commit
|
commitdiff
|
tree
2011-12-09
Mike P
a
l
l
Fix compiler warni
n
g
.
commit
|
commitdiff
|
tree
2011-12-01
Mike Pall
F
F
I
:
F
ix stac
k
a
d
justment
for
calls to stdca
l
l/f
a
stcall
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
Mike
Pall
FFI: N
e
e
d
to
tr
e
at strlen() as a load
.
commit
|
commitdiff
|
tree
2011-11-27
Mike Pall
Fix
d
ocs
.
The
cod
e
base doesn
'
t wor
k
o
n
Window
s
98
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
Mike Pall
Don'
t
increment
module ref
e
rence counts due to
symbol
.
.
.
commit
|
commitdiff
|
tree
2011-11-26
Mike Pal
l
FFI: Record
ffi
.
errno()
.
commit
|
commitdiff
|
tree
2011-11-25
Mike P
a
ll
F
ix
stack
c
heck in side exit
.
commit
|
commitdiff
|
tree
2011-11-25
Mik
e
Pall
FFI: Record C function c
a
lls w
i
th bool ret
u
rn value
s
.
commit
|
commitdiff
|
tree
2011-11-25
Mike Pall
F
FI: Fix line
i
nfo for result conversion errors in
.
.
.
commit
|
commitdiff
|
tree
2011-11-25
Mike
Pall
FFI: Fix GetLastError() save/rest
o
re around ffi
.
load()
.
commit
|
commitdiff
|
tree
2011-11-25
Mik
e
Pall
F
FI: Improv
e
ld script detection in
f
fi
.
load()
.
commit
|
commitdiff
|
tree
2011-11-23
Mike Pall
Do not el
i
mina
t
e PHIs onl
y
reference
d
fro
m
other PHIs
.
commit
|
commitdiff
|
tree
2011-11-21
Mik
e
Pall
Repl
a
ce stack
s
l
ot for
i
m
plicit numbe
r
-
>
stri
n
g c
o
nv
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
Mike Pall
S
pe
c
ialize to prototype for non
-
m
onomorphic functions
.
commit
|
commitdiff
|
tree
2011-11-20
M
i
ke Pall
Count
fr
a
mes with
s
ame prototype in ca
l
l un
r
oll limit
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
Mike Pall
K
e
ep maximu
m
frame extent in snap->topslot
.
commit
|
commitdiff
|
tree
2011-11-20
M
ik
e
Pall
Get rid of snap->dep
t
h
.
commit
|
commitdiff
|
tree
2011-11-17
Mike Pall
Fix debu
g
option for msvcbuild
.
bat
.
commit
|
commitdiff
|
tree
2011-11-15
Mike Pall
FFI: Fix Enum
W
in
d
ows example
i
n
d
ocs
.
commit
|
commitdiff
|
tree
2011-11-15
Mike Pal
l
FFI: Add mi
s
sing GC
b
ar
r
ier
for callback
r
egistration
.
commit
|
commitdiff
|
tree
2011-11-15
Mi
k
e
P
all
FFI: Save Ge
t
LastErr
o
r() around ffi
.
load() and symbol
.
.
.
commit
|
commitdiff
|
tree
2011-11-14
Mike Pall
Eliminate so
m
e rare occurren
c
es of redundant PHIs
.
commit
|
commitdiff
|
tree
next